Key Features of the Dodge County Hospital Medical Information Release Form
This form contains several key attributes designed to facilitate the submission process. It includes blank fields for patient data, such as names, dates of birth, and hospitalization details, as well as checkboxes that specify the types of information being released.
The validity of the form is typically 90 days, highlighting the necessity for timely submission. Signatures from the patient or guardian are essential to authenticate the request, ensuring that the medical record disclosure form meets all legal standards.

Who needs to sign the Dodge County Hospital Medical Information Release Form?
The form must be signed by the patient or their guardian to ensure that the medical records release is authorized and compliant with regulations.
How long is the medical information release valid?
The authorization provided by this form is valid for up to 90 days, during which time the healthcare records can be accessed and shared as specified.
What type of information can be released using this form?
The form allows for the release of specific types of medical information, including hospitalization records, lab results, and treatment summaries as designated by the patient.
Are there any documents required to complete this form?
While supporting documents are not typically needed, it can be helpful to have prior medical records and identification ready for reference when completing the form.
Can I submit the form electronically?
Yes, you can complete and submit the Dodge County Hospital Medical Information Release Form electronically through pdfFiller by saving or emailing the completed document.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out this form?
Make sure to double-check all fields for accuracy, ensure that the correct types of records are selected, and verify that the signature is completed before submitting the form.
Is notarization necessary for this form?
No, notarization is not required for the Dodge County Hospital Medical Information Release Form, but a valid signature from the patient or guardian is mandatory.
